In this video I show how I made a very simple desk using just a 1/4 sheet of 3/4" walnut plywood, 28" two rod hairpin legs in mint from DIYHairpinLegs, and mint colored spray paint. To get a smooth edge I used iron on Birch edge banding then sprayed on a couple coats of lacquer to smooth out the wood surface before painting. To keep pencils in place I routed a couple small grooves in the ends of the desk and painted them mint to match. The grommet to organize cords was a 2" grommet from the home center and I painted them mint as well. When all the paint was cured I sprayed 4 coats of lacquer and rubbed the finish down with paper from a brown paper bag.
